<jats:title>Summary</jats:title><jats:p>We have isolated and characterized a cDNA encoding a novel diterpene cyclase, OsDTC1, from suspension‐cultured rice cells treated with a chitin elicitor. OsDTC1 functions as <jats:italic>ent</jats:italic>‐cassa‐12,15‐diene synthase, which is considered to play a key role in the biosynthesis of (−)‐phytocassanes recently isolated as rice diterpenoid phytoalexins. The expression of <jats:italic>OsDTC1</jats:italic> mRNA was also confirmed in ultraviolet (UV)‐irradiated rice leaves. In addition, we identified <jats:italic>ent</jats:italic>‐cassa‐12,15‐diene, a putative diterpene hydrocarbon precursor of (−)‐phytocassanes, as an endogenous compound in the chitin‐elicited suspension‐cultured rice cells and the UV‐irradiated rice leaves. The OsDTC1 cDNA isolated here will be a useful tool to investigate the regulatory mechanisms of the biosyntheis of (−)‐phytocassanes in rice.</jats:p>
